A mixture of ethyl 6-chloronicotinate (2.67 g, 14.4 mmol), tert-butyl piperazine-1-carboxylate (2.5 g, 13.4 mmol) and N,N-diisopropylethylamine (3.5 mL, 20 mmol) in DME (15 mL) was heated at 120° C. for 12 hours. The mixture was then cooled to room temperature and partitioned with ethyl acetate and 10% aqueous citric acid. The organic layer was washed twice with 10% aqueous citric acid then brine and dried over anhydrous sodium sulfate. Filtration and concentration followed by silica gel flash chromatography of the residue using 3:1 hexanes:ethyl acetate to 100% ethyl acetate afforded tert-butyl 4-(5-(ethoxycarbonyl)pyridin-2-yl)piperazine-1-carboxylate (3.65 g). 1H NMR (400 MHz, CDCl3): 8.81 (s, 1H), 8.04 (d, 1H), 6.58 (d, 1H), 4.33 (q, 2H), 3.70-3.67 (m, 4H), 3.56-3.53 (m, 4H), 1.49 (s, 9H), 1.37 (tr, 3H).
